-// Copyright (C) 2007-2016 CEA/DEN, EDF R&D, OPEN CASCADE
+// Copyright (C) 2007-2023 CEA, EDF, OPEN CASCADE
//
// Copyright (C) 2003-2007 OPEN CASCADE, EADS/CCR, LIP6, CEA/DEN,
// CEDRAT, EDF R&D, LEG, PRINCIPIA R&D, BUREAU VERITAS
columnNames.append( tr( "GEOM_EDGE" ));
columnNames.append( tr( "GEOM_FACE_CONSTRAINT" ) );
myTreeConstraints->setHeaderLabels( columnNames );
-#if QT_VERSION < QT_VERSION_CHECK(5, 0, 0)
- myTreeConstraints->header()->setMovable( false );
- myTreeConstraints->header()->setResizeMode( QHeaderView::ResizeToContents );
-#else
myTreeConstraints->header()->setSectionsMovable( false );
myTreeConstraints->header()->setSectionResizeMode( QHeaderView::ResizeToContents );
-#endif
myTreeConstraints->setMinimumHeight( 140 );
QHBoxLayout* l = new QHBoxLayout( myGroupWireConstraints->Box );
return;
for ( int i = 0, n = aList->length(); i < n; i++ ) {
- TreeWidgetItem* item = new TreeWidgetItem( myTreeConstraints,
- GEOM::GeomObjPtr( aList[i] ) );
+ /*TreeWidgetItem* item =*/
+ new TreeWidgetItem( myTreeConstraints, GEOM::GeomObjPtr( aList[i] ) );
}
myEditCurrentArgument->setEnabled(false);
// function : onItemClicked()
// purpose : called when tree item was clicked
//=================================================================================
-void BuildGUI_FaceDlg::onItemClicked( QTreeWidgetItem* theItem, int theColumn )
+void BuildGUI_FaceDlg::onItemClicked( QTreeWidgetItem* theItem, int /*theColumn*/ )
{
if ( !theItem || !( theItem->flags() & Qt::ItemIsSelectable ) )
return;
//=================================================================================
GEOM::GEOM_IOperations_ptr BuildGUI_FaceDlg::createOperation()
{
- return getGeomEngine()->GetIShapesOperations( getStudyId() );
+ return getGeomEngine()->GetIShapesOperations();
}
//=================================================================================
case 0:
break;
case 1:
+ GEOMBase::PublishSubObject( myFace.get() );
+ GEOMBase::PublishSubObject( myWire.get() );
break;
case 2:
for( int i = 0; i < myTreeConstraints->topLevelItemCount(); i++ ) {